Willma Cavitt Junior High is a State/Public serving middle age pupils, located in Granite Bay, Placer County. The school has 360 pupils enrolled. The Principal is Jennifer Platt. It is part of the Eureka Union school district. It serves grades 7โ8 in a suburban setting. The school employs 15.4 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 23.4:1.
Willma Cavitt Junior High enrolls 360 students across grades 7โ8. The student body is 51% male and 49% female. A teaching staff of 15.4 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 23.4: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 63% White, 15% Asian and 11% Hispanic or Latino.
| Race / ethnicity | Students | Share |
|---|---|---|
| White | 228 | 63% |
| Asian | 54 | 15% |
| Hispanic or Latino | 38 | 11% |
| Two or more races | 36 | 10% |
| Black or African American | 3 | <1% |
| American Indian or Alaska Native | 1 | <1% |
Source: NCES Common Core of Data.
22 of the school's 360 students (6.1%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
Willma Cavitt Junior High is located in a suburban setting (NCES locale: Suburb, Large). Virtual instruction: Supplemental Virtual.
Willma Cavitt Junior High is one of 7 schools in Eureka Union, based in Granite Bay, California. The district serves 3,459 students district-wide and employs 137 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 360 students, Willma Cavitt Junior High is smaller than the district average of about 494 students per school.
